About Kaleidoscope School (1000164)

Kaleidoscope School (1000164) is a Phoenix, Arizona school district serving 1 schools.The district educates 281 students. District-level spending was $9,507 per student in fiscal year 2023 (NCES F-33).

With an average rating of 8.2/10, Kaleidoscope School (1000164) is among the strongest-performing districts in the state.

The highest-rated school in the district is Kaleidoscope School, which has a composite score of 8.2/10.

In standardized testing, Kaleidoscope School (1000164) students show an average math proficiency of 45.3% and ELA proficiency of 43.7%.

The district includes 1 elementary school.

How does MySchoolScout rate schools?

MySchoolScout ratings blend student growth, poverty-adjusted academic performance, and learning environment — plus college readiness for high schools. Weights vary by school level, and equity data is shown for context without being factored into the score. Learn more about our rating system on our methodology page.
